I have a 40x88' pole barn up in west central MN. Blue Ridge says 12" spacing with 1/2" pex is sufficient. Just curious if you agree. I plan to keep it cool during the winter (50-60 degrees) for the big shop area, but I'll have a living area, bathroom and woodshop that will probably be a little warmer. Wondering if 9" spacing would be recommended for these areas.
I know the right answer here would be to calculate heat loss and such, but I don't have time for that, plus I'm not sure where I'll put windows yet.
